Festive Downtown institution offering pub grub & live music in a sunken pirate ship setting. Based on 749 reviews, the restaurant has received a rating of 4.3 stars. Price $$

They always have live bands playing. This alone is a must visit to check out the local talent. The music genre is always different. You could get cumbias one night and rock on another, but that makes it even more awesome! Drinks are inexpensive and strong, and for it being a dive bar, the food is actually quite good. I always have a blast when I’ve come here and so have the people I’ve invited.

My band was at The Redwood Bar & Grill for “International Pop Overthrow”. I really liked the cozy, fun atmosphere and the Redwood’s menu was a cut above the usual. All around, I’ve gotta give ’em 5-stars. They’re a fun night in Downtown LA.

Stumbled upon the bar for a surf rock show and had a few brewskies. It’s cost effective with a $20 drink minimum on the weekends. Good fish & chips.
